Patna: Man bluffs US girl in the name of love for Rs 56 lakh

Patna police arrested a thug identified as Jyoti Ranjan, who bluffed a US engineer girl for lakhs of money. The accused cheated the girl Parul Verma, by trapping her into fake love story where the accused allegedly portrayed himself as the owner of a big company. The accused even tried to impress the girl by lying that Indian cricketer M S Dhoni is the brand ambassador of his company.

The detained allegedly bluffed Parul for Rs 56 Lakh. According to the officials report, Ranjan was clever to visit Parul all the way to US on regular basis to omit any suspicion on him. Ranjan was about the ask for another Rs 5 lakh but the girl had doubts following which she visited Patna and lodged an FIR in Rajiv Nagar police station.

The matter in under investigation to find more in the case.

Backstory –

Parul Verma, a resident of UP, is a software engineer in America. In 2016, Jyoti Ranjan came in contact with Parul Verma. He described himself as the owner of IntelIvr Technology Private Limited Company. In order to impress Parul at the wedding, he made a fake news and made cricketer Mahendra Singh Dhoni his brand ambassador.
